# Rebuild Env Vars — Lanternite SSG

Incremental rebuilds only touch pages flagged by the content diff service. If a rebuild stalls, check `LANTERNITE_DIFF_ENDPOINT` and `REBUILD_CONCURRENCY` (keep ≤4 on-call hosts). Full rebuilds: unset `INCREMENTAL_MODE`. The diff service rejects unauthenticated rebuild requests, so the worker env must include its access credential; append the following line to the env file.

sealed setting: LEDGER_TOKEN20=6148d35bbb480b0ab79e

Welcome to the Striderline team. Your first task involves the ChipGate reader firmware, which reads timing chips at the start, split, and finish mats. Firmware bundles are built nightly, but only signed bundles can be flashed to field readers — unsigned images are rejected by the bootloader. Before flashing your test unit at the Harwick course, register the signing key below in your local toolchain.

deploy key for kahag-kagaf: bky9_uLYdkfG6Z

**Alert: unvendored-font-detected**

This alert fires when a build in the Typecraft pipeline references a third-party font fetched at runtime instead of from the vendored `assets/fonts` directory. Runtime font fetches violate our offline-build guarantee and have caused licensing drift in the past. When reviewing the triggering PR, confirm the font file is checked in, its license text is included, and the manifest entry lists the upstream version. If licensing status is unclear, query the design systems group at the address below.

escalation mailbox, bagef-bagag: oliax.drumir.jorath@crelvolabs.test

**Currency-Hedging Decision (Restricted: Managers)**

Following the treasury committee's review, Branleigh Group will hedge 70% of forecast crown-denominated receivables for the next four quarters using forward contracts. Branch managers should note that invoicing practices remain unchanged; the hedge operates centrally. Rationale, instrument selection, and rollover schedule are documented in the treasury appendix. One confidential item relevant to planning follows below.

confidential, kahog-bawif: The northern region missed its Pramir quota by 20.0 percent last quarter. Casaxek Freight plans to lower the Fraion list price by 41.5 percent in December. The finance team signed off on a budget of $236.4 million for Project Druius. The renewal with Fenysix Partners closes at $91.3 million a year, 2.1 percent below the last contract.